    Enter the world of Quentin Lee's Ethan Mao, a story of love and family told at gunpoint. Thrown out of his house when his father discovers he's gay, 18-year-old Ethan is forced to survive on the street as a hustler with his friend Remigo. The boys break into the Mao family home to pick up some belonging, but when the family returns, a hostage situation develops, pitting Ethan against his own family. Infused with humour and suspense, Lee's film showcases a vision that is truly independent and thought provoking.
